The GRI curriculum incorporates a common body of knowledge for progressive real estate professionals. A REALTOR® who possesses the GRI designation has not only completed a course of study required by the program, but also subscribes to the Code of Ethics of the NATIONAL ASSOCIATION OF REALTORS®.
     
  • Have taken at least 90 hours of specialized real estate related courses.
    Graduate REALTOR® Institute (GRI) is the designation awarded by state associations to members of the NATIONAL ASSOCIATION OF REALTORS® who successfully complete a predetermined course of study.
     

  • Are up to date on the latest real estate trends and issues.
    Any person awarded the GRI designation must be a member of the NATIONAL ASSOCIATION OF REALTORS® and must maintain that membership to retain the designation.  The GRI Designation was established by the Education Committee of the NATIONAL ASSOCIATION OF REALTORS® and approved by the NAR Board of Directors on February 12, 1974. It was amended and approved by the Education Committee in January, 1992.
